About the Role
- Provides expert safety input to the clinical development program for assigned projects/products and be an active member of the Global Program Team (GPT), Global Clinical Team (GCT) and Clinical Trial Team (CTT) -Is responsible for safety issue management from formation of Global Program Team (GPT) through Life Cycle Management.
- Is responsible for overall signal detection, monitoring, evaluation, interpretation and appropriate management of safety information, based on information from all relevant line functions, post-marketing data, and other sources.
- Responsible for documentation/tracking/record keeping of the assigned compounds medical safety activities.
- Is responsible for responses to inquiries from regulatory authorities or health care professionals on safety issues.
- Leads the preparation of the safety strategy for health authority responses and strategy, in collaboration with other project team members -Contributes to and often leads the development of departmental and functional/business unit goals and objectives.
- Reporting of technical complaints / adverse events / special case scenarios related to Novartis products within 24 hours of receipt
- Distribution of marketing samples (where applicable)
- Timeliness and quality of safety analyses, interpretations, and presentations -Compliance with internal and external regulations & procedures -Compliance, consistency and quality of safety deliverables
